Residential project boosts awareness with building wrap

By: Adaline Lau, Hong Kong
Published: Jul 16, 2007
Hong Kong - Sun Hung Kai Properties (SHKP) has tapped on JC Decaux Texon to launch its outdoor campaign aimed at creating awareness of the Cullinan by having a building wrap on what is said to be Hong Kong's tallest curtain wall residential building.

The campaign, which started at the beginning of this month and will run till the end of the year, features the building wrap covering an area of 3, 600 square metres as well as a neon light ring projecting from the Cullinan. SHKP targets to begin sales for the building during the fourth quarter of this year.

"Our client strives to look for some special outdoor advertising for this residential project, with International Commerce Centre standing next to it- they are the very last phase of development at Kowloon Station. To ride on the first-of-its-kind glass-curtain wall, the building wrap is truly original and makes a splash in town," a source from Fotocine Advertising Limited said.

"It was a great challenge for us to complete the project on this full curtain wall building under severe weather conditions. With collaboration and great efforts, the project completed successfully within 2 months despite the difficulties," Edward Poon, senior operations manager for JCDecaux Texon said.

Ashley Stewart, CEO for JCDecaux Texon added: "This building wrap is a great first for residential project. Especially designated for Sun Hung Kai Properties and initiated by JCDecaux Texon, the installation shows our capacity to continuously innovate, offer creative outdoor solutions to ensure maximum impact for every site and every brand."

Fotocine Advertising handled media buying and planning duties for this campaign.
